Wear pink, share strength, save lives! Join us as we support Breast Cancer Awareness month next Wednesday, October 22nd.

It might come as a surprise to many that 25% of the U.S. blood supply is given to patients during cancer treatments– that is more than patients fighting any other disease. Donated blood products keep their organs functioning, provide strength, and help them feel better. In fact, five units of blood are needed every minute to help someone going through cancer treatments.

Thank you, Bill Gillespie, for donating! You and your 0+ blood are greatly appreciated!

Our 0+ blood supply is low due to an increase in local use. We are asking anyone with an 0 blood type to donate at this time. We say both 0+ and 0– because most people have O+ blood, which makes it the most frequently used and needed type. O- blood, while rarer, is the universal donor, meaning it can be given to anyone in emergencies when there’s no time to determine a patient’s blood type. Blood banks need a constant supply of blood because it is needed daily for emergencies, planned surgeries, and chronic illnesses. Your donation can make a life-saving difference today.
